Today I will be reviewing "The Body Shop" Rainforest Radiance Detangling Spray
 This product costs $14 and contains 8.4 fluid oz or 250 mL of product. You can buy this from "The Body Shop" store or online.
This spray is said to be a stay-in conditioner that will soften and give shine and protection to hair. It is supposed to help detangle hair and has a UV filter without silicones, sulphates, parabens, or colorants.
Directions: Spray onto damp or dry hair and spread product out by brushing hair.

 I do not really tend to get tangled hair. While my hair is long and thin, it does get tangled but as long as I brush it out carefully, I don't have much problem. So, I did not buy this as a detangler but I bought it as a stay-in conditioner to soften my hair and give it shine and protection.
This spray has a really sweet smell to it. I can't really describe it because it's not really flowery or fruity, more like a candy-like smell, but I like it. It is not too strong and it smells sweet and cute! ^_^ I like to spray this after I take a shower and towel dry my hair. When I put stay-in conditioners in my damp hair I tend to put a bit more, because I will loose some product on my brush when brushing. Despite the amount I spray, the product feels very lightweight. It does give my hair a soft shine and makes my hair softer.
However, there is a flip-side to this great spray. If you spray on dry hair and if you spray too much, this can actually make your hair feel really sticky and dry and as a result get tangles. I am not sure why, but I tried spraying this in my hair when it was dry and I started off with spraying not so much. But then my hair did not feel softer or smoother like it usually does after spraying in a stay-in conditioner so I sprayed more. Really bad mistake. =( The more I sprayed the more sticky and dry it got and therefore, it gave me a lot of tangles.
Overall, I have learned that as long as I spray it onto damp hair in moderate amounts, I have no problem with this stay-in conditioner spray at all and it works well for me. I really like that I can use it on damp hair because I do not blow dry my hair and I do not have the time to. So this is great for me who hurries to class every morning and still can use a stay-in conditioner on my damp hair.
It is also great because my hands are kept dry and clean when I spray onto my hair unlike the Aussie Split-End Protector (which is a cream that I need to use my hands to massage into my hair) where I need to wash my hands afterwards.

Do I recommend this product?
For people who want some softeness and shine in their hair, I recommend this product as long as they spray it on damp hair and not dry hair.
But for those looking specifically for a product to detangle their hair, I am not sure, because my hair does not get tangled badly and usually any stay-in conditioner helps detangle it. It probably depends on your hair type and thickness. My hair is thin and I have a lot of it and I guess as a detangler it works fine but I am not sure for other people with different hair types. To be safe, this is probably good for detangling hair in general but if you have some serious knots, perhaps this is not sufficient enough.

The days are getting longer, sunnier, and definitely hotter! Especially where I live in so cal! And not only skin protection but hair protection from the sun is very important. Sun can bleach hair, lighten it and make it more brittle and dry. Moisturizing and protecting hair with certain products can maintain the health, longevity, and shine of your hair! =)

Today I will be reviewing Pureology UV Hair Colour Defense:
(It actually has a very long title, but I chose part of it b/c it is the main focus of this review)


This product can be found online or in any haircair beauty store. This is the one I have and it is 60mL or 2.0 fluid oz. for about $6. It is a travel size. The regular size is 8.5 oz for about $20. It is organic and 100% vegan. It was originally made to keep colored hair from fade, keep it longer lasting from the sun's bleaching rays. However, you can also use it as a sun protectant for your hair as well. I was recommended this at the beauty store.
Directions: Use daily for max protection. Spray on damp or dry hair prior to sun and light exposure. Don't rinse. Comb through.

I do not color my hair and I have never colored my hair. My hair tends to get sun damaged very easily and so it starts changing colors, which I don't like. It will do that inevitably, since the ends of the hair will be the oldest and most sun exposed. But I didn't like how my hair turned a dirty blond color at the ends. I have used this spray almost everyday for about 3 months. It smells like sunscreen so basically it's hair sunscreen. XP
It does not feel or look oily or sticky when used. I mostly focus on the crown of my head, the  back of my head, and my roots and just comb everything thoroughly. It does make my hair smell like sunscreen for a bit, but it goes away.
I believe this product works well. My hair has been more protected by the sun and it doesn't change color as quickly. Like I said earlier, the ends of the hair is the oldest, most frail and has the longest exposure over time, so my hair is still being bleached by the sun but very very slowly. It is not damaged by the sun as much and doesn't get as brittle. Usually in about 3 months time, it becomes a pretty dry dirty blond color which I have to cut off. It's been about 3 months now and they are not blond but a more medium-light brown reddish color (my original hair color is very dark brown).
So I like this product, it works fairly well. I probably will not buy the full size because it is pricy and I like the portability of the travel size one. I can take it on trips, to school, etc.

Do I recommend this product?
If your hair tends to get very sun damaged easily like mine, I do recommend this product. You don't need a lot of product, just spray and comb evenly. I do suggest a travel size because it lasts for a good amount of time, it's cheaper, and more portable. Also, if you want to grow your hair long and not trim off as much of the ends, then I also suggest this product, so you don't have to cut off as much dead, bleached old hair. I especially like to use this at the beach, when I go hiking, anything that means I have to spend a lot of time outdoors.
For people with colored hair, I don't know how well this product works because it's supposed to help keep colored hair longer lasting, but my hair is not colored. Because it work protecting my normal hair from being damaged and it says it's meant for colored hair protection, I think it has a good chance of helping colored hair as well.
